Responzivní design: Jak zajistit, aby váš web vypadal skvěle na každém zařízení
V dnešní době, kdy je mobilní internet na vzestupu, je responzivní design klíčem k úspěchu každého webu. Zjistěte, jak implementovat responzivní prvky, které zajistí skvělý vzhled a funkčnost na všech zařízeních.

Co je to responzivní design a proč je důležitý?
Responzivní design je přístup k tvorbě webových stránek, který zajišťuje, že váš web bude vypadat a fungovat skvěle na jakémkoli zařízení - od počítačů po chytré telefony. Představte si to jako chytrou hmotu, která se přizpůsobí tvaru nádoby, do které ji vložíte. V dnešní době, kdy více než polovina uživatelů prohlíží weby na mobilních zařízeních, je responzivní design nezbytností.
Principy responzivního designu
Responzivní design stojí na několika klíčových principech. Tyto principy zajišťují, že váš web zůstane přehledný a funkční bez ohledu na velikost obrazovky.
- Flexibilní mřížky: Místo pevně definovaných rozměrů pro jednotlivé prvky webu používáme procenta nebo relativní jednotky. Tím se zajistí, že se obsah přizpůsobí šířce zařízení.
- Media queries: Tyto CSS pravidla umožňují aplikovat různé styly podle vlastností zařízení, jako je šířka okna prohlížeče. Například: @media screen and (max-width: 600px) {...}
- Flexibilní obrázky: Obrázky a média by měly být schopné se zmenšovat nebo zvětšovat v rámci svých kontejnerů, aby nedošlo k porušení rozvržení.
Implementace responzivního designu
Implementace responzivního designu nemusí být složitá, pokud se držíte několika osvědčených postupů. Začněte s mobilním designem a postupně přidávejte prvky pro větší obrazovky. To je známé jako přístup "mobile-first".
Příkladem použití media queries může být úprava navigačního menu:
@media screen and (max-width: 768px) {
nav ul {
flex-direction: column;
display: none;
}
nav button {
display: block;
}
}
Nástroje a techniky pro testování
Testování je klíčovou částí vývoje responzivního designu. Zde jsou některé nástroje, které vám mohou pomoci:
- Google Chrome DevTools: Umožňuje simulovat různá zařízení přímo v prohlížeči.
- Responsinator: Online nástroj, který ukazuje, jak váš web vypadá na různých zařízeních.
- Viewport Resizer: Rozšíření pro prohlížeče, které vám umožní rychle přepínat mezi různými velikostmi obrazovky.
Praktické rady pro úspěšný responzivní design
Abyste zajistili, že váš web bude nejen dobře vypadat, ale bude i funkční na všech zařízeních, zvažte následující tipy:
- Testujte často: Ujistěte se, že pravidelně kontrolujete vzhled a funkčnost na různých zařízeních během vývoje.
- Optimalizujte výkon: Rychlost načítání je klíčová, zejména na mobilních zařízeních. Optimalizujte obrázky a minimalizujte použití skriptů.
- Přemýšlejte o uživatelském zážitku: Pamatujte, že dobrý design není jen o vzhledu, ale také o použitelnosti. Ujistěte se, že navigace a obsah jsou snadno dostupné.
Responzivní design není jen módním trendem, ale nezbytností pro moderní weby. Díky němu zajistíte, že vaši uživatelé budou mít skvělý zážitek bez ohledu na to, jaké zařízení používají. V Kolbystudio jsme připraveni vám pomoci vytvořit web, který bude nejen krásný, ale i funkční na každé obrazovce.